The Navaha Yajnam & Prathishta Dina Mahotsavam 2026 at Kochu Kodungallur Devi Temple, Kollam will be celebrated from January 13 to January 22, 2026 for the Navaha Yajnam with the Prathishta Varshikam on January 23, 2026 featuring sacred rituals, special poojas and Bhadra Deepa Prakashanam.

The Navaha Yajnam is a nine day sequence of sacred Vedic rituals performed with precision and devotion by learned yajnacharyas. Each day of the Yajnam is filled with chanting of mantras, ceremonial offerings into the sacred fire and special poojas dedicated to the deity. These rituals are believed to purify the mind and soul, foster spiritual well being and invoke divine protection for the devotees and their families.

The ambiance of the temple during this period is filled with devotion, the fragrance of incense and the rhythmic chants of priests creating a deeply spiritual atmosphere that leaves a lasting impression on all who visit. Following the Navaha Yajnam, the Prathishta Dina Mahotsavam is celebrated marking the anniversary of the deity’s consecration. This special day is highlighted by the lighting of the Bhadra Deepa, an elaborate illumination of lamps symbolizing prosperity, knowledge and divine grace. Temple Location

📍 Kochu Kodungallur Devi Temple, Vettikavala, Kerala 691538.


Accessibility

🏙️ Nearest Town / Landmark / Junction: Vettikavala – 1 Km
🚌 Nearest Bus Station: Vettikavala Bus Stop – 1 Km
🚂 Nearest Railway Station: Kollam Junction Railway Station – 22 Km
✈️ Nearest Airport: Trivandrum International Airport – 75 Km
